The cheapest way to get from Piraeus to Alexandria is to taxi and fly and bus which costs $150 - $320 and takes 6h 39m.
The fastest way to get from Piraeus to Alexandria is to taxi and fly and bus which takes 6h 39m and costs $150 - $320.
The distance between Piraeus and Alexandria is 1365 km.
It takes approximately 6h 39m to get from Piraeus to Alexandria, including transfers.

There is no direct connection from Piraeus to Alexandria. However, you can take the taxi to Athens-Airport-ATH airport, fly to Cairo International Airport (CAI), walk to Cairo Airport, then take the bus to Alexandria.
